What are handmade gifts?

Handmade gifts are often misunderstood. Many people still picture something “homemade”, such as a knitted scarf from a beloved grandmother or a school craft project.

While those items are filled with love, the world of handmade gifts is far broader. It includes items that are more refined, and shaped by the mastery of artists and artisans who have devoted years to perfecting their craft.

At The Handmade Showroom in Downtown Seattle, we define handmade gifts as:

  • artist-created
  • high-quality
  • intentionally crafted in small batches or one at a time.

These objects are infused with skill, creativity, and the maker’s personal artistic voice. Each piece represents countless hours of training, experimentation, investment, and dedication.

Handmade is not hobby work. It is professional artistry brought to life.

Handmade Does Not Equal Homemade

A core misconception is that handmade equals homemade, often associating homemade items with poor quality or lack of skill. People occasionally ask whether handmade gifts are “made by a hobbyist,” or assume handmade items are less durable than mass-produced factory alternatives.

In truth, handmade gifts are the opposite of mass-produced. They are created by skilled makers who have invested in tools, materials, and years (often decades) of practice.

Every piece reflects:

  • thoughtful design
  • attention to detail
  • deep knowledge of materials

This is why handmade items often outperform factory-made goods in quality, longevity, and character. They are crafted by people, not machines, and every decision—from material selection to finishing techniques—reflects the artist’s standards, not a production quota.

The Heart of Handmade: Uniqueness and Meaning

The most compelling reason people choose handmade gifts is meaning.

Handmade gifts are inherently unique. No two pieces are ever completely identical, because the human touch can never be replicated with absolute precision. Brushstrokes vary. Metalwork takes on subtle variations. Plush toys have individual personalities. Ceramics show the markings of the maker’s hands.

This uniqueness gives handmade gifts an emotional resonance. They are gifts with a story.

Customers often tell us that handmade items feel more personal, more thoughtful, and more heartfelt. 

 

Are Handmade Gifts Sustainable?

While sustainability is not the primary focus of every artist we carry, handmade production often reduces waste by its very nature:

  • pieces are made in small batches, not mass quantities
  • many makers minimize packaging or choose recycled or natural materials
  • Nearly every one of our artists ship to us from within the United States, which reduces long-distance freight transportation compared to overseas imports

Handmade goods are built to last, which also contributes to more thoughtful and sustainable consumption.
